What Is a New Crypto Casino?
A brand-new crypto casino is an online betting platform that accepts cryptocurrency as the primary type of deposit, betting, and payout. Unlike conventional online casinos that count on fiat currencies (e.g., GBP, EUR) and central payment processors, crypto casinos operate on blockchain innovation, allowing peer‑to‑peer transactions without intermediaries.
These platforms typically support a variety of digital assets, including Bitcoin (BTC), Ethereum (ETH), Litecoin (LTC), and numerous stablecoins. Some even incorporate several chains, permitting users to switch between networks flawlessly.
How a Crypto Casino Works
- Account Creation-- Players produce a wallet address or link an existing crypto wallet to the casino's platform. No individual identification is required for the most part, maintaining privacy.
- Deposits-- Users move funds from their personal wallet to the casino's hot or cold wallet. The deal is tape-recorded on the blockchain, and the balance is upgraded in real time.
- Betting-- Games (slots, table video games, live dealership titles) are powered by provably fair algorithms or licensed random number generators (RNGs). Wagers are put in crypto systems, and payouts are determined in the same currency.
- Withdrawals-- Players demand withdrawals to their external wallet. The Casino Crypto Coin processes the request, often within minutes, depending on network blockage and the platform's policy.

Security and Fairness
- Provably Fair-- Many crypto casinos release a "seed" that players can verify after each round. This cryptographic method guarantees the result was not modified post‑bet.
- Cold Storage-- Reputable platforms save the bulk of funds offline, securing versus hacks.
- Audits-- Third‑party auditors (e.g., eCOGRA, iTech Labs) routinely test RNGs and game payout percentages.

Often Asked Questions (FAQ)
1. Are crypto gambling establishments legal?
Legal status depends upon your jurisdiction. In numerous countries, online betting is regulated, however using cryptocurrencies might not be explicitly dealt with. Always validate regional policies before playing.
2. Can I have fun with fiat currency on a crypto casino?
Many crypto casinos accept just digital currencies. However, some platforms allow you to buy crypto directly via credit card within the site.
3. How do I know a game is reasonable?
Try to find "provably reasonable" mechanisms. These often include a cryptographic hash that you can verify after the round. In addition, credible casinos release RNG accreditation from independent auditors.
4. What takes place if the price of the cryptocurrency drops while I'm playing?
Your balance is denominated in the picked Crypto Game Casino. If its worth decreases, the comparable fiat worth of your bankroll decreases. Some gambling establishments offer stablecoin choices to mitigate volatility.
5. Exist any fees for deposits or withdrawals?
Network costs apply to blockchain transactions. Some casinos likewise charge a little processing cost, particularly for withdrawals. Always evaluate the charge schedule before dedicating.
6. Can I get a welcome bonus in Bitcoin?
Yes. Lots of crypto gambling establishments offer deposit‑match rewards, complimentary spins, or cashback denominated in the supported cryptocurrency.
7. What takes place if I lose access to my wallet?
If you lose your personal keys or healing expression, you lose access to your funds completely. Ensure you support your wallet safely and do not share your secrets with anyone.
